Output e5c052d6072253f9cf6199855a6ec0356c7dd07a9a4df1d11e6afc335e8a91b2:2

value
648606
script pubkey
OP_0 OP_PUSHBYTES_20 8b8bdb33e9d72ac119f1cf521c173160f6ed7cc7
address
bc1q3w9akvlf6u4vzx03eafpc9e3vrmw6lx8tavdat
transaction
e5c052d6072253f9cf6199855a6ec0356c7dd07a9a4df1d11e6afc335e8a91b2
confirmations
38863
spent
true